## Deployment

Welcome aboard! Quillpipe, our message queue, runs log compaction as a sidecar on every broker node. When you deploy a new broker version, compaction pauses automatically and resumes once the node rejoins the cluster — no manual steps needed. Just keep an eye on disk usage during the pause. The compaction sidecar picks up its settings at startup, shown here.

settings of fahag-haduf:
[ulaox]
port = 8443
region = south-2
host = ulaox.lumiccorp.internal
timeout_ms = 500
retries = 8

- [ ] GraphGlint key ceremony, plugin-signing step: verify each external plugin author's manifest hash against the dependency visualizer registry. Quorum is three custodians. After quorum confirms, the signing HSM for the Ashmere root is unsealed once, keys are issued, and the session is closed. Unsealing the Ashmere root requires the custodians to speak the phrase printed below.

recovery phrase for yajof-bagap: oliwyn-ulaael

*
 * This client connects to the internal Ledgerbine purge API and removes
 * records older than the retention window defined in retention_policy.yml.
 * Deletions are soft for 14 days, then hard-purged; the sweeper logs each
 * batch to the audit stream before committing. Reviewers: please confirm
 * the dry_run flag defaults to true and that batch size stays under 500,
 * since larger batches have caused lock contention on the primary store.
 * The client authenticates with the internal key below.
 */

gateway credential: kto7_yV41IWH

**Minutes – Management Meeting, Thursday**

Quick one, folks. The Kelverton reseller programme is finally moving — Dana walked us through the tiered margins and everyone seemed happy. Branch managers should start flagging local partners who could join the pilot by month-end. Marek raised stock allocation concerns; we'll sort that next week. Training packs land Friday. Before you brief your teams, note the strategic context below.

management briefing: Only 7 of the 100 pilot accounts renewed Zorath, so a churn review is set for April 15.